Karman Drones, a Noida-based innovator in unmanned aerial vehicle technology, has unveiled the Pratham UAV, a compact micro-category drone engineered for versatile applications in surveillance, inspection, and mapping. This intelligent system stands out with its robust in-house composite structure, ensuring durability across demanding environments.

The Pratham boasts an operational range of 4-8 km, varying by model and configuration, positioning it as a reliable choice for long-range missions. Its high endurance allows flights lasting up to 50-63 minutes, making it ideal for extended operations without frequent redeployments.

Performance metrics highlight its agility, with top speeds reaching 10 m/s. The drone thrives in extreme temperatures from -20°C to 60°C, demonstrating resilience in diverse climatic conditions, from arctic chills to desert heats.

Key use cases encompass surveying and high-precision mapping, enhanced by an integrated PPK module for accurate geolocation data. It also excels in search and rescue scenarios, where rapid deployment and real-time intelligence prove invaluable.

In a significant milestone, Karman Drones announced in early 2025 that Pratham secured DGCA Type Certification, affirming its compliance with stringent Indian aviation standards and paving the way for broader commercial adoption.

Building on this success, the company introduced Pratham Pro, a variant optimised for high-altitude surveillance with a range exceeding 5 km. This model addresses the growing demand for elevated monitoring in challenging terrains.

Complementing the line-up, Karman Drones offers Tethered Aerial Robots (TAR), capable of 24-hour continuous operations. These systems provide persistent aerial oversight, ideal for perimeter security and critical infrastructure protection.
